What is Engineering and B.Tech?
Engineering, or B.Tech, involves applying science and mathematics to design, create, and test machines, structures, and systems. As a field centered on problem-solving, engineering offers rewarding career opportunities. It combines mathematical computations, visualizations, and functional design to turn raw data into actionable frameworks. These frameworks support government initiatives, scientific advancements, development projects, and the creation of equipment. At its core, engineering blends calculations, logical thinking, practical application, and educational systems.

A Closer Look at Computer Science and Engineering (CSE):
The traditional scope of B.Tech in Computer Science and Engineering (CSE) includes the creation, coding, and development of powerful systems that translate into advanced programming and machine learning languages. CSE is focused on applying machine-level language to systems that enhance business functions and technical tasks. This discipline encompasses a variety of computation-focused fields such as algorithms, programming languages, system designs, software development, and both software and hardware engineering. It overlaps with electrical engineering, mathematics, and linguistics. Previously, these subjects were part of math or engineering departments, but now they stand as independent disciplines.
Career Opportunities in Computer Science and Engineering:
The software engineering field is rapidly expanding, offering numerous job opportunities and attractive career paths. By pursuing a degree in CSE, you can enter the flourishing IT sector. As demand for skilled professionals grows across industries, CSE graduates can specialize in various subfields. Leading institutions across India offer industry-specific programs to prepare students for successful careers.
- Software Developers: Professionals who focus on different stages of software development, from planning and coding to project management and programming.
- Hardware Designers: Experts who design, create, test, and oversee the production of computer hardware components such as microchips and keyboards.
- System Architects: Engineers responsible for designing the structure of systems, both logically and physically, including databases, inputs/outputs, and techniques.
- System Analysts: Professionals who study and resolve system-related issues, offering advice and enhancing communication within development teams.
- Networking Engineers: These specialists design, implement, and troubleshoot computer networks.
- Database Administrators (DBA): Experts in managing, implementing, and troubleshooting databases within organizations.

Computer Science and Engineering Specializations:
- Bioinformatics: A program blending computer science with bioinformatics, offering students the skills to manage biological data and DNA processes.
- Information Security: Focuses on designing and supporting secure systems within the IT sector.
- Business Systems Engineering: Combines software engineering with business concepts, empowering students with new technology and business skills.
- Internet of Things (IoT): Teaches the integration of various technologies to connect devices to the internet, benefiting individuals and large enterprises.
- Data Science: This area emphasizes the growing importance of data, teaching students to apply mathematical models to real-world challenges.
- Blockchain Technology: A focus on the practical aspects of the cryptocurrency ecosystem and evolving blockchain paradigms.

Affiliation and Accreditation:
IIMT College of Engineering is AICTE-approved and affiliated with Dr. APJ Abdul Kalam Technical University, Lucknow, Uttar Pradesh. The Computer Science and Engineering department has received accreditation from the National Board of Accreditation (NBA) and is supported by a dedicated faculty. The department, established in 2005, offers a comprehensive four-year B.Tech program in Computer Science & Engineering.
Course Duration and Eligibility:
The B.Tech CSE program lasts for four years. Candidates must have completed their higher secondary education (12th grade, Science stream) with a minimum of 45% marks to be eligible for admission.
